February 27, 1920 –
A film that we’re somewhat familiar with here, The Cabinet of Dr. Caligari, opened in Germany on this date.
Writer Hans Janowitz claims to have gotten the idea for the film when he was at a carnival one day. He saw a strange man lurking in the shadows. The next day he heard that a girl was brutally murdered there. He went to the funeral and saw the same man lurking around. He had no proof that the strange man was the murderer, but he fleshed the whole idea out into his film.
